Spider extermination services involve the identification and removal of spiders from residential or commercial properties. These professionals typically conduct thorough inspections to locate spider webs, hiding spots, and entry points that may be allowing spiders to invade the space. Using targeted treatments and removal techniques, they work to eliminate existing spiders and reduce the likelihood of future infestations. This service is designed to create a safer, cleaner environment by addressing the presence of spiders that may be unwanted or cause concern for occupants.
Many spider problems stem from outdoor environments, such as gardens, sheds, or surrounding landscaping, which can attract these arachnids closer to buildings. Indoor infestations often occur when spiders find entry points through gaps, cracks, or openings around windows, doors, and vents. Service providers help solve these issues by sealing entry points and applying treatments that discourage spiders from settling inside. This can be especially helpful for homeowners experiencing repeated spider sightings or those who want to prevent potential bites or the mess of webs in living spaces.

The overview below groups typical Spider Extermination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small-Scale Treatments - typical costs range from $250 to $600 for routine spider extermination jobs around the home. Many local contractors handle these standard treatments within this band, which covers most common infestations.
Moderate Infestations - larger or more persistent spider problems can cost between $600 and $1,200. Projects in this range often involve additional treatments or areas and are common for ongoing issues.
Severe or Complex Cases - extensive infestations or difficult-to-access locations may push costs into the $1,200 to $2,500 range. Fewer projects fall into this tier, but they are necessary for severe infestations.
Full Property Extermination - comprehensive services for entire properties can reach $3,000 or more, especially for large or multi-story homes. These larger projects are less frequent but are available through local service providers for complete solutions.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of a spider infestation? Signs include visible webs in corners, spider sightings indoors or outdoors, and the presence of egg sacs or shed skins around the property.
How do local contractors typically handle spider extermination? They usually perform thorough inspections, remove existing webs and spiders, and implement targeted treatments to reduce spider populations.
Are there specific areas where spiders tend to congregate? Spiders often gather in dark, undisturbed areas such as basements, attics, behind furniture, and around window frames.
What methods do service providers use to control spiders? They may use residual insecticides, bait stations, and sealing of entry points to prevent new spiders from entering the space.
Can professional services prevent future spider problems? Yes, many local contractors offer preventative treatments and advice on reducing attractants around the property to minimize future issues.
